## Authentication

Fabrikit needs a credential before it can mint test fixtures. Every factory call hits the Mockhollow seed service, which validates your key and scopes which datasets you can generate. Contractors get limited scopes: read seeds, create fixtures, no deletes. Don't commit the key; load it from your local env file. Requests without a valid key fail fast with a 401. Your issued key is below.

service key, kagag-bagug: zpat3_0yr

Leadership Review Briefing — Headcount Plan

Prepared for the finance team at Quillbrook Systems. Next year's plan holds total headcount flat at current levels, with ten roles shifting from the Ashford Vale support centre into the Merrow product group. Backfills require director sign-off; contractor conversions are capped at six. Payroll modelling should assume a 3% salary uplift. The staffing posture reflects the direction summarised immediately below.

internal memo for kajep-tawip: The renewal with Holaelix Group closes at $10 million a year, 5 percent below the last contract. Project Wenael slips by two quarters because of the tooling delay.

## Approvals: Crash-Report Pipeline

Changes to the Fallowbird crash-report pipeline — symbolication config, retention rules, or alert thresholds — require written approval before deployment. Contractors may prepare changes but cannot self-approve. Submit a change request with a rollback plan attached; expect review within two business days. All approvals for this pipeline are granted by:

approver of bawig-bahop = Norir Istion Jordor Belael